What do historical commentaries say?

John Gill's Exposition
John Gill (1697–1771) · Exposition of the Old and New Testament · 18th-century historical commentary
“And he shall lay his hand upon the head of his offering, etc.] The Targum of Jonathan adds here, as before, ''his right hand with strength:” and kill it before the tabernacle of the congregation; in the court, in any part of it; for, as Gersom says, all places were right for this; the man that brought it killed it, or the butcher, as the Targum of Jonathan says here also as on (<030302>Leviticus 3:2): and Aaron’s sons shall sprinkle the blood thereof round about upon the altar; upon the four horns of it, (see Gill on “<030302>Leviticus 3:2”).”
